Amity man arrested for breaking or entering in Nashville

At the end of September, the Nashville Police Department took a report of breaking and entering.

The homeowner said she heard someone trying to get into her shed. The homeowner’s grandson walked into the back yard where the shed is located and saw a white male holding his grandfather’s saw. The homeowner told police she confronted the man and he told her that he wanted to rent the property.

The homeowner said the man left but returned the next day, so the contacted the police.

Lieutenant Clint Tedford arrived and witnessed the suspect throw a plastic baggy in the ditch. The baggy contained a green leafy substance, that was believed to be marijuana.

The suspect was detained and identified as 46-year-old Steven Walston of Amity.

Walston was arrested and transported to the Howard County jail where he was charged with breaking or entering and possession of a controlled substance.
